Earnings for Teacher Education Subject Specific Graduates from Massachusetts College of Art and Design
Graduates of Massachusetts College of Art and Design’s Teacher Education Subject Specific program earn the following amounts (per the U.S. Department of Education’s College Scorecard):
| Years After Graduation | Median Earnings |
|---|---|
| 1 year | $39,463 |
| 2 years | $36,164 |
| 3 years | $41,944 |
| 5 years | $54,844 |
Median Debt at Graduation
Typical debt at graduation for Teacher Education Subject Specific graduates from Massachusetts College of Art and Design is $27,000.
Student Demographics & Diversity
Take a look at the composition of Teacher Education Subject Specific graduates at Massachusetts College of Art and Design, by degree type.
Looking at the program as a whole, Teacher Education Subject Specific graduates at Massachusetts College of Art and Design are 100% women (20) and 0% men (0).
Teacher Education Subject Specific Bachelor’s Program at Massachusetts College of Art and Design
Of the 12 bachelor’s teacher education subject specific degrees awarded at Massachusetts College of Art and Design, 100% were women (12) and 0% were men (0).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Teacher Education Subject Specific bachelor’s degree recipients at Massachusetts College of Art and Design.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 10 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 2 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 17% of Teacher Education Subject Specific bachelor’s degree recipients at Massachusetts College of Art and Design, below the national average of 25%.*
Teacher Education Subject Specific Master’s Program at Massachusetts College of Art and Design
Among the 8 master’s teacher education subject specific graduates at Massachusetts College of Art and Design, 100% were women (8) and 0% were men (0).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Teacher Education Subject Specific master’s degree recipients at Massachusetts College of Art and Design.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 7 |
| Two or More Races | 1 |
Minority students account for 12% of Teacher Education Subject Specific master’s degree recipients at Massachusetts College of Art and Design, lower than the national average of 23%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
